A.

Compares threeor more groups on an outcome variable,butit allows for the removal of the influence of an extraneous variable

B.

2 X 2 X 2(the researcher examines two or more categorical,independent variables,each examined at two or more levels)

C.

One of the most common methods for finding patterns in research where authors integrate the findings of primary sources or research studies

D.

Evidence Based Practice

E.

Compares adependent variable over several different observations to see if there are changes (all participants in a single group participate in all experimental treatments.Each group becomes its own control.)

F.

Compares two groups on an outcome variable

G.

Looks at relationships between categorical variables (e.g.,whether smokers and non-smokers differ in terms of their parents' marital status)

H.

The best fit for all scores on a graph (portrays how an exploratoryvariable relates to adependentvariable)

I.

Method of modeling information about which variables affect other variables and the direction of these effects

J.

Compares three or more groups on an outcome variable
